Thanks Ok,
One way also if you need only the dec and jan should always be last two rows then try to load sequence table into the data model and connect it with the Month field and in front end with chart do make some changes on the sorting order.
SortOrder:
LOAD * Inline
[
Month,OrderSeq
feb,1
mar,2
apr,3
may,4
jun,5
jul,6
aug,7
sep,8
oct,9
nov,10
dec,11
jan,12
];
